The Hot New Car Is Your Old Car

The Hot New Car Is Your Old Car

By JONATHAN WELSH Wall Street Journal For decades, Ashley Fletcher ditched his cars after they reached 50,000 miles. Now he plans to keep his 2004 Lexus RX 330 for two or three more years -- or until it reaches 70,000 miles. If all goes well, he might shoot for 100,000 miles.
